The BYW51FP-200 is a high-performance fast recovery diode designed by STMicroelectronics, a leading name in the semiconductor industry. This device is tailored for use in power supply applications and is well-suited for high-frequency operations where minimal recovery time is essential. The diode is designed to handle a repetitive reverse voltage (V_RRM) of up to 200 volts, making it a robust choice for a variety of demanding environments.
Key Features
- Fast Recovery Time: The BYW51FP-200 boasts an extremely quick recovery time, which is critical for efficiency in switching applications.
- High Voltage Capability: With a repetitive reverse voltage of 200V, this diode can safely handle high voltage operations without compromising performance.
- High Surge Current Capability: The device is capable of managing high surge currents, ensuring reliability under stress conditions.
- Low Forward Voltage Drop: A low forward voltage drop means less power is lost as heat, improving the overall efficiency of the application it is used in.
- Insulated Package: The BYW51FP-200 comes in an insulated package, offering improved safety and ease of installation.
Applications
The BYW51FP-200 is ideal for a range of applications, particularly where fast switching and reliability are paramount. Some common applications include:
- Switching power supplies
- Motor control systems
- Inverters
- Freewheeling diodes
- Power management systems
